Holly Hill, Florida: Holly Hill Gnome Tree
Gnomes have populated a photo-friendly tree along the Halifax River since 2003.
- Address:
- 1037 Riverside Drive, Holly Hill, FL
- Directions:
- On the east side (riverside) of Riverside Drive, at its intersection with San Robar Drive.

Gnomes have populated a photo-friendly tree along the Halifax River since 2003. The first ones arrived courtesy of Virginia and Dewey Morris, and the population has grown ever since, only shrinking when they're taken inside by the Morrises if a hurricane approaches.
Notes and letters delivered to the gnomes are taken to the Holly Hill History Museum, where they are logged and stored.
